MORROW, Ga. – The Peach Belt Conference (PBC) announced on Monday that it selected Clayton State University standouts Ariyonna Jones and Davonte Jackson as its Female Track and Male Field Athletes of the Week. 
 
Jones earned her fourth PBC Female Runner of the Week honors while Jackson garners his second such honor. 
 
Jones had a big weekend at the Berry Field Day Invitational.  She took second place at the 400m dash where she finished with a time of 57 seconds.  She currently leads the conference in the event.  In the 200m dash, Ariyonna took seventh place with a time of 24.89, which is tops in the conference.  Jones becomes only the third Laker to go sub-25 seconds in the outdoor 200m dash and becomes the first Laker in program history to go sub-25 seconds in both the indoor and outdoor 200m.  In addition, Jones was a part of the 4x100 meter relay team that broke the school record with a final time of 47.29.  That time is also good for a conference best.   
 
Jackson, who is a native of Locust Grove, Ga., also had a phenomenal weekend.  Davonte swept the long and triple jumps with final marks of 6.83m and 14.46m.  Jackson becomes only the fourth Laker to hit at least 14m in the triple jump in program history.  Currently, Jackson is first in the long jump and second in the triple jump in the PBC.  Davonte also exceled in the hurdles as he took second in the 400m hurdles with a time of 55.47 and he took third in the 110m race with a final time of 15.28.  Currently, Davonte is fourth in the PBC in both the 110 and 400 hurdle races. 
 
The Lakers compete in the 2024 Peach Belt Conference Outdoor Track & Field Meet on Monday, April 29th through Tuesday, April 30th down in Daytona Beach, Fla.  The meet is being hosted by Embry-Riddle Aeronautical University.
